Output 8eb8410025679d173ad2152da2cc9e8ceb8f5468046a018a80f4da11f62ff9ea:6

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b1817d2afafe2752eda2b3cdf33c9ef76df0cb6 OP_EQUAL
address
34AH2jmfZ1i4GDk7rDVjW61fvmaHSMhXBx
transaction
8eb8410025679d173ad2152da2cc9e8ceb8f5468046a018a80f4da11f62ff9ea
spent
true